C shell unix tutorial download

Download and install csh tcsh shell on linux nixcraft. Unix is a computer operating system which is capable of handling activities from multiple users at the same time. How do i install tcsh or csh on a debian or ubuntu linux desktop. I am not a subject expert on writing shells and i am sharing my findings as i learn more about this myself. How do i download and install csh shell on a linux operating system. How do i find out what shell i am using on linuxunix.

Here, when i use the term unix, i refer to all unixlike computing environments, i. Unix tutorial shell programming unix tutorial shell programming is a best application in play store for learn unix and shell programming. The shell scripting bash scripting language is easy and fun. If you do not follow the entire tutorial now, you will have difficulty with unix commands throughout the semester. There are programs out there that everyone uses, and its easy to put their developers on a pedestal. Here, we will work with these commands interactively from a unix terminal. It includes a commandline editor see the commandline editor, programmable word completion see completion and listing, spelling. Im super close to this website switchover to jekyll, am on track to migrating from wordpress setup for unix tutorial by may 1st 2020 putting some final touches in, i was investigating how rss atom, actually feeds work in jekyll, and wanted to have a. Nothing stops someone from installing one later of course. It can combine lengthy and repetitive sequences of commands into a single and simple script, which can be stored and executed anytime. This tutorial is designed for beginners only and this tutorial explains the basics of shell programming by showing some examples of shell programs. If you know any other programming language you would probably understand most of. List of unix and shell programming reference books.

With a shell, users can type in commands and run programs on a unix system. This tutorial gives a very good understanding on unix. Get unix and shell programming by wagmob microsoft store. In terms of shell programming, ch will be as close to c shell as possible, but no closer. An operating is made of many components, but its two prime. Shell scripting is a computer program which can run on unixlinux shell. In this tutorial, you will learn different basic and advanced unix commands. C shell, bourne shell and korn shell are most famous shells which are available with most of the unix variants. This utility helps you to upload and download your file from one.

Shell scripting tutorial for beginners 1 introduction. Unix, shell and c programming lab 1 computer science. The c shells syntax and usage are very similar to the c programming language. Unix shell programming by yashwant kanetkar ebook download best books on supply chain management, unix shell scripting by yashwant kanetkar download as pdf file.

For more detailed tutorial visit a shell script is a computer program designed to be run by the unix shell, a commandline interpreter. This is the cshell with extensions based on the c programming. A shell is an environment which allows commands to be issued, and also includes facilities to control input and output, and programming facilities to allow complex sets of actions to be performed. A shell script is a computer program designed to be run by the unix linux shell which could be one of the following. Any even slightly unix system ought to have a bourne shell somewhere, often binsh. Linux and unix wget command tutorial with examples tutorial on using wget, a linux and unix command for downloading files from the internet.

Scripting allows for an automatic commands execution that would otherwise be executed interactively onebyone. What you need to know about windows 10s bash shell. For example, a c shell script should have as the first line. The c shell csh or the improved version, tcsh is a unix shell created by bill joy while he was a graduate student at university of california, berkeley in the late 1970s.

In this tutorial, we will learn how to install bash on a windows operating system like windows 10. Basically, the main function a shell performs is to read in from the terminal what one types, run the commands, and show the output of the commands. Simulate the working of command line interface in unixlike environment. Tutorial write a shell in c stephen brennan 16 january 2015.

You can buy the content of this tutorial as a pdf to download to all of your devices. This is the first part of a series of posts that will eventually follow. Go through the unix tutorial in its entirety, try all of the unix commands described, and do all of the embedded tasks. Linux is unix recoded under an opensource licence, the same way as r is a recoded version of s. Although developing large software projects isnt easy, many times the basic idea of that software is quite simple. This tutorial introduces shell scripting for linuxunix beginners.

This may sound confusing but it is easy to think of it as boxes of boxes where each box is a directory. Writing a c shell i am playing around with learning to write a shell in c, but im running into some problems. Ch shell is a genuine c shell and portable in windows and unix while c shell csh has nothing like more like c comparing with other languages such as php etc except its name. A computer file system is laid out as a hierarchical multifurcating tree structure. Downloads more than one file from the remote machine to the local machine. Download this app from microsoft store for windows 10, windows 8. Variables are a way of passing information from the shell to programs when you run them.

C shell, bourne shell and korn shell are most famous shells which are available with most of. Linux and unix wget command tutorial with examples. I am new to linux and have just started performing gaussian calculations for a new department created at my work. It has been widely distributed, beginning with the 2bsd release of the berkeley software distribution bsd which joy first distributed in 1978. How can i install csh on a fedorarhelcentos linux server. I hate to be that guy but i seriously need some guidance with creating a unix shell. First of all, im also very new to c in general im a java guy, so any mistakes you see are probably from my lack of knowledge. A shell is a commandline interpreter and typical operations performed by shell scripts include file manipulation, program execution, and printing text. A shell script is a computer program designed to be run by the unixlinux shell which could be one of the following. Bash is the commandline interface for linux distributions like ubuntu, centos, debian, mint, kali, redhat, fedora, etc. Unix shell programming by yashwant kanetkar ebook download. Instead, windows 10 offers a full windows subsystem intended for linux for running linux software. Since it is a comment it will not be executed when the script is run.

Bash provides a lot of different type of commands and tools to manage a linux system. Great listed sites have shell scripting tutorial online. Unix for bioinformatics basic tutorial openwetware. All these words technically refer to disparate concepts that you may in time wish to distinguish. A unix terminal is a graphical program that provides a commandline interface using a shell program. The following list shows a list of commands and what to type to execute them. Everything you can do with windows 10s new bash shell this isnt a virtual machine, a container, or linux software compiled for windows like cygwin. Linux tutorial provides basic and advanced concepts of linux. Links to a wealth of shell scripting resources in the web. Unix shell quote tutorial bruce barnett excellent resource for unix related articles about the shell, awk, sed and more. Implemented piping, redirection, history, environment variables,externalinternal commands etc using family of system calls. If you are willing to learn the unixlinux basic commands and shell script but you do not have a setup for the. How to install and use the linux bash shell on windows 10.

Some are set by the system, others by you, yet others by the shell, or any program that loads another program. If youre looking for a free download links of the unix c shell field guide pdf, epub, docx and torrent then this site is not for you. A bourne shell programming scripting tutorial for learning about using the unix shell. In unix, commands are submitted to the operating system via a shell. Shell programming in unix, linux and os x is a thoroughly updated revision of kochan and woods classic unix shell programming tutorial. Tutorials point, simply easy learning 1 p a g e uml tutorial unix is a computer operating system which is capable of handling activities from. Other shells include the korn shell ksh, the c shell csh, and. Download unix shell for windows a simple to use application that offers you a unix desktop shell, in order to operate windows functions by writing specific commands.

With a shell, users can type in commands and run programs on a unix. Examples of downloading a single file, downloading multiple files, resuming downloads, throttling download speeds and mirroring a remote site. B oth linux and unix provides various shell out of the box. Ill have you mastering unix shell scripting in no time. A unix cheat sheat like this one might be helpful as a reference. Unix commands are inbuilt programs that can be invoked in multiple ways.

The unix tutorial shell programming is designed to. One can find bash bourne again shell, ksh korn shell, csh c shelltcsh tc shell, sh bourne shell and more installed by default. Our linux tutorial is designed for beginners and professionals. A shell is a program which provides a user interface. The code for the shell described here, dubbed lsh, is available on github. I just want to get some work done, the shell is the only way to get to where you want to. This is the basic unix shell the bourne shell with very few features.

How 1 this talk introduces the audience to the basic use of the unixlinux command line tools and to basic c shell. Although you may say, i dont want to use any shell. Following the methodology of the original text, the book focuses on the posix standard shell, and teaches you how to develop programs in this useful programming environment, taking full advantage of the underlying power of unix and unixlike. How to download and install linux bash shell on windows 10. It is a command language interpreter usable both as an interactive login shell and a shell script command processor. Execute unix shell programs if you are willing to learn the unix linux basic commands and shell script but you do not have a setup for the same, then do not worry the codingground is available on a high.

572 111 1046 1306 799 975 336 854 831 634 720 658 1400 787 520 560 825 849 256 1316 653 1298 1048 286 791 1185 942 1519 557 252 656 1208 189 525 808 196 1522 1216 1523 562 4 1058 1450 388 657 1019